Average Aviation Inspector Salary in Nepal for 2026

An aviation inspector in Nepal earns about 1,145,100 NPR a year. That's 18% above the national average of 970,200 NPR.

Pay ranges widely from country to country and from role to role. The lowest reported salaries in Nepal sit around 535,900 NPR a year, while the very top stretches to 1,811,000 NPR. How aviation inspector pay ranges in Nepal

A good way to think about salary in Nepal is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all aviation inspectors in Nepal earn less than 1,212,800 NPR a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 786,600 NPR (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 1,594,500 NPR (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of aviation inspectors s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 535,900 NPR. The highest stretch to 1,811,000 NPR,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. Aviation inspector pay by experience in Nepal

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for an aviation inspector in Nepal,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ical aviation inspector sal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

  • 0-2 Years
    620,300 NPR
  • 2-5 Years
    +38% from previous
    854,300 NPR
  • 5-10 Years
    +42% from previous
    1,212,800 NPR
  • 10-15 Years
    +23% from previous
    1,487,200 NPR
  • 15-20 Years
    +6% from previous
    1,570,900 NPR
  • 20+ Years
    +8% from previous
    1,703,200 NPR

The single largest jump on the ladder is from 2 - 5 Years to 5 - 10 Years, where pay rises by about 42%. That is the point at which a aviation inspector typically goes from "competent in the role" to "the person other people in the team learn from", and the market pays well for that step.

Aviation inspector gender pay gap in Nepal

The gender pay gap is a stubborn feature of almost every labour market, and Nepal is no exception. Male aviation inspectors in Nepal earn an average of 1,212,800 NPR a year, while female aviation inspectors earn around 1,092,200 NPR. That works out to a 11% gap in favour of men, even when comparing people doing the same work.

A pay gap of this size has a real long-term cost. Over a typical thirty-year career it can add up to several years of pay, and it compounds through pensions, retirement contributions and bonus-linked stock. Some of the gap is explained by women being more likely to work part-time, take career breaks, or be steered toward lower-paying specialisations. Some of it is straightforward unequal pay for the same job, which is harder to defend.

Pay raises for an aviation inspector in Nepal

Most countries hand out at least some kind of pay raise every year, typically when an employee's contract is reviewed or as a cost-of-living adjustment to keep wages roughly in step with inflation. The rhythm and size of those raises varies hugely between industries.

A typical worker doing this role in Nepal sees a raise of about 7% every 29 months, which works out to roughly 3% on an annual basis. That figure is the typical underlying rate; in years where inflation runs high you can usually expect a bit more, and in flat-economy years a bit less.

Across all jobs in Nepal, the national average raise is around 4% every 29 months.

Aviation inspector bonus rates in Nepal

Bonuses are the other half of total compensation, and they vary a lot between jobs and industries. Some roles are paid almost entirely in base salary; others lean heavily on bonus structures tied to revenue, project completion or company performance. Whether a job pays a bonus, how big it is, and how often it lands all factor into whether the headline salary is actually a good offer.

41%

41% of aviation inspectors in Nepal reported a bonus of some kind in the past twelve months. That makes an aviation inspector a low-bonus role overall, which is useful context when you're weighing up a job offer where the base is below market.

Among those who did receive a bonus, the size of the payment varied substantially. Reported bonuses ranged from 2% to 7% of base salary. The remaining 59% of aviation inspectors reported no bonus at all over the same period.
